Eveready hikes price of pencil batteries

Dry cell manufacturer Eveready Industries India has announced an increase in the prices of its entire range of pencil size batteries effective May 2013.

In a filing to the BSE, Vice-Chairman Deepak Khaitan said a continuous rise in the cost of raw materials and overhead expenses had impacted the cost of batteries adversely. The company was forced to pass on part of the impact to the market, and was hiking the price of an economy 10-battery strip by Rs 5 as well as rationalising trade margins.

Eveready is a market leader in the dry cell batteries business, selling more than 1.2 billion units annually. It also sells over 25 million units of flashlights in addition to other products.
